#1 Le 20/07/2016, à 21:59
- oneal
Probleme chargement module depuis mise à jour ubuntu
Bonjour,
J'ai une ubuntu LTS 14.04 que j'utilise tous les jours sans aucun problème depuis près de deux ans. Toutefois depuis hier, suite à un apt-get upgrade, j'ai remarqué que vmware workstation 10 ne fonctionne plus.
Voici le message d'erreur
cedric@LNX-CED:~$ sudo vmware-modconfig --console --install-all
[sudo] password for cedric:
Stopping VMware services:
VMware Authentication Daemon done
VM communication interface socket family done
Virtual machine communication interface done
Virtual machine monitor done
Blocking file system done
Using kernel build system.
make: entrant dans le répertoire « /tmp/modconfig-c0rmIl/vmmon-only »
/usr/bin/make -C /lib/modules/3.13.0-92-generic/build/include/.. SUBDIRS=$PWD SRCROOT=$PWD/. \
MODULEBUILDDIR= modules
make[1]: entrant dans le répertoire « /usr/src/linux-headers-3.13.0-92-generic »
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/linux/driver.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/linux/driverLog.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/linux/hostif.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/apic.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/comport.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/cpuid.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/hashFunc.o
/tmp/modconfig-c0rmIl/vmmon-only/linux/driver.c:1283:1: warning: always_inline function might not be inlinable [-Wattributes]
LinuxDriverSyncReadTSCs(uint64 *delta) // OUT: TSC max - TSC min
^
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/memtrack.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/phystrack.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/task.o
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/common/vmx86.o
/tmp/modconfig-c0rmIl/vmmon-only/linux/driver.c: In function ‘LinuxDriver_Ioctl’:
/tmp/modconfig-c0rmIl/vmmon-only/linux/driver.c:1981:1: warning: the frame size of 1228 bytes is larger than 1024 bytes [-Wframe-larger-than=]
}
^
CC [M] /tmp/modconfig-c0rmIl/vmmon-only/vmcore/moduleloop.o
LD [M] /tmp/modconfig-c0rmIl/vmmon-only/vmmon.o
Building modules, stage 2.
MODPOST 1 modules
CC /tmp/modconfig-c0rmIl/vmmon-only/vmmon.mod.o
LD [M] /tmp/modconfig-c0rmIl/vmmon-only/vmmon.ko
make[1]: quittant le répertoire « /usr/src/linux-headers-3.13.0-92-generic »
/usr/bin/make -C $PWD SRCROOT=$PWD/. \
MODULEBUILDDIR= postbuild
make[1]: entrant dans le répertoire « /tmp/modconfig-c0rmIl/vmmon-only »
make[1]: « postbuild » est à jour.
make[1]: quittant le répertoire « /tmp/modconfig-c0rmIl/vmmon-only »
cp -f vmmon.ko ./../vmmon.o
make: quittant le répertoire « /tmp/modconfig-c0rmIl/vmmon-only »
Using kernel build system.
make: entrant dans le répertoire « /tmp/modconfig-c0rmIl/vmnet-only »
/usr/bin/make -C /lib/modules/3.13.0-92-generic/build/include/.. SUBDIRS=$PWD SRCROOT=$PWD/. \
MODULEBUILDDIR= modules
make[1]: entrant dans le répertoire « /usr/src/linux-headers-3.13.0-92-generic »
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/driver.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/hub.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/userif.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/netif.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/bridge.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/procfs.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/smac_compat.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/smac.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/vnetEvent.o
CC [M] /tmp/modconfig-c0rmIl/vmnet-only/vnetUserListener.o
LD [M] /tmp/modconfig-c0rmIl/vmnet-only/vmnet.o
Building modules, stage 2.
MODPOST 1 modules
CC /tmp/modconfig-c0rmIl/vmnet-only/vmnet.mod.o
LD [M] /tmp/modconfig-c0rmIl/vmnet-only/vmnet.ko
make[1]: quittant le répertoire « /usr/src/linux-headers-3.13.0-92-generic »
/usr/bin/make -C $PWD SRCROOT=$PWD/. \
MODULEBUILDDIR= postbuild
make[1]: entrant dans le répertoire « /tmp/modconfig-c0rmIl/vmnet-only »
make[1]: « postbuild » est à jour.
make[1]: quittant le répertoire « /tmp/modconfig-c0rmIl/vmnet-only »
cp -f vmnet.ko ./../vmnet.o
make: quittant le répertoire « /tmp/modconfig-c0rmIl/vmnet-only »
Starting VMware services:
Virtual machine monitor failed
Virtual machine communication interface done
VM communication interface socket family done
Blocking file system done
Virtual ethernet failed
VMware Authentication Daemon done
Unable to start services
cedric@LNX-CED:~$
J'ai tenté de charger le module vmmon
cedric@LNX-CED:~$ sudo modprobe vmmon
modprobe: ERROR: could not insert 'vmmon': Required key not available
J'ai tenté d'installer virtualbox, le problème semble sensiblement le même :
root@LNX-CED:/home/cedric# sudo apt-get install virtualbox
Lecture des listes de paquets... Fait
Construction de l'arbre des dépendances
Lecture des informations d'état... Fait
Les paquets supplémentaires suivants seront installés :
libgsoap4 virtualbox-qt
Paquets suggérés :
vde2 virtualbox-guest-additions-iso
Les NOUVEAUX paquets suivants seront installés :
libgsoap4 virtualbox virtualbox-qt
0 mis à jour, 3 nouvellement installés, 0 à enlever et 1 non mis à jour.
Il est nécessaire de prendre 0 o/18,6 Mo dans les archives.
Après cette opération, 80,4 Mo d'espace disque supplémentaires seront utilisés.
Souhaitez-vous continuer ? [O/n]
Sélection du paquet libgsoap4:amd64 précédemment désélectionné.
(Lecture de la base de données... 223735 fichiers et répertoires déjà installés.)
Préparation du décompactage de .../libgsoap4_2.8.16-2_amd64.deb ...
Décompactage de libgsoap4:amd64 (2.8.16-2) ...
Sélection du paquet virtualbox précédemment désélectionné.
Préparation du décompactage de .../virtualbox_4.3.36-dfsg-1+deb8u1ubuntu1.14.04.1_amd64.deb ...
Décompactage de virtualbox (4.3.36-dfsg-1+deb8u1ubuntu1.14.04.1) ...
Sélection du paquet virtualbox-qt précédemment désélectionné.
Préparation du décompactage de .../virtualbox-qt_4.3.36-dfsg-1+deb8u1ubuntu1.14.04.1_amd64.deb ...
Décompactage de virtualbox-qt (4.3.36-dfsg-1+deb8u1ubuntu1.14.04.1) ...
Traitement déclenché pour man-db (2.6.7.1-1ubuntu1) ...
Traitement déclenché pour ureadahead (0.100.0-16) ...
Traitement déclenché pour hicolor-icon-theme (0.13-1) ...
Traitement déclenché pour mime-support (3.54ubuntu1.1) ...
Traitement déclenché pour gnome-menus (3.10.1-0ubuntu2) ...
Traitement déclenché pour desktop-file-utils (0.22-1ubuntu1) ...
Traitement déclenché pour bamfdaemon (0.5.1+14.04.20140409-0ubuntu1) ...
Rebuilding /usr/share/applications/bamf-2.index...
Traitement déclenché pour shared-mime-info (1.2-0ubuntu3) ...
Unknown media type in type 'all/all'
Unknown media type in type 'all/allfiles'
Unknown media type in type 'uri/mms'
Unknown media type in type 'uri/mmst'
Unknown media type in type 'uri/mmsu'
Unknown media type in type 'uri/pnm'
Unknown media type in type 'uri/rtspt'
Unknown media type in type 'uri/rtspu'
Paramétrage de libgsoap4:amd64 (2.8.16-2) ...
Paramétrage de virtualbox (4.3.36-dfsg-1+deb8u1ubuntu1.14.04.1) ...
* Stopping VirtualBox kernel modules [ OK ]
* Starting VirtualBox kernel modules
* modprobe vboxdrv failed. Please use 'dmesg' to find out why
[fail]
invoke-rc.d: initscript virtualbox, action "restart" failed.
Paramétrage de virtualbox-qt (4.3.36-dfsg-1+deb8u1ubuntu1.14.04.1) ...
Traitement déclenché pour libc-bin (2.19-0ubuntu6.9) ...
cedric@LNX-CED:~$ sudo modprobe vboxdrv
[sudo] password for cedric:
modprobe: ERROR: could not insert 'vboxdrv': Required key not available
cedric@LNX-CED:~$
cedric@LNX-CED:~$ uname -a
Linux LNX-CED 3.13.0-92-generic #139-Ubuntu SMP Tue Jun 28 20:42:26 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ux
cedric@LNX-CED:~$
Est ce que vous avez une idée sur ce dysfonctionnement qui semble globale (depuis la mise à jour du kernel ?)
Merci d'avance pour votre aide
Modération : merci à l'avenir d'utiliser les balises code (explications ici).
Dernière modification par cqfd93 (Le 20/07/2016, à 22:36)
Hors ligne
#2 Le 21/07/2016, à 14:39
- Nuliel
Re : Probleme chargement module depuis mise à jour ubuntu
Bonjour,
J'ai copié l'erreur dans un moteur de recherche et voici quelqu'un qui a exactement le même problème suite à la mise à niveau d'ubuntu: https://askubuntu.com/questions/762210/ … untu-16-04
Je te laisse essayer les différentes options.
Dernière modification par Nuliel (Le 21/07/2016, à 14:40)
Hors ligne
#3 Le 26/07/2016, à 16:49
- oneal
Re : Probleme chargement module depuis mise à jour ubuntu
Merci beaucoup pour votre réponse.
J'obtiens ce message
cedric@LNX-CED:~$ mokutil --import MOK.der
input password:
input password again:
Failed to enroll new keys
Sinon une information importante, peu de temps après avoir posté mon message, lors d'un upgrade une fenetre s'est affiché me demandant si je voulais désactiver UEFI (ou quelque chose de ce genre), j'ai tapé 2 fois un password et après redémarrage de la machine, je me suis un peu emmellé les pinceaux et je pense que cette désactivation n'a pas fonctionné...
Il me semble que c'est un paquet du type "glibc-manager" qui est à l'origine de ce message.
Est ce que cela vous dit quelque chose ?
Merci
Hors ligne
#4 Le 26/07/2016, à 21:52
- Nuliel
Re : Probleme chargement module depuis mise à jour ubuntu
Effectivement, l'uefi peut être à l'origine du problème. On peut le désactiver par le bios, sais tu y accéder? Si tu ne sais pas, peux tu me donner la marque de ton ordinateur?
Dernière modification par Nuliel (Le 26/07/2016, à 21:52)
Hors ligne
#5 Le 26/07/2016, à 21:56
- cqfd93
Re : Probleme chargement module depuis mise à jour ubuntu
Bonjour,
Pourquoi ne pas faire
sudo apt-get dist-upgrade
et se contenter de
sudo apt-get upgrade
qui est moins complet ?
− cqfd93 −
En ligne
#6 Le 27/07/2016, à 10:13
- oneal
Re : Probleme chargement module depuis mise à jour ubuntu
Il s'agit d'un PC Lenovo S440. Est ce que cela peut provoquer un dysfonctionnement de la machine ?
Je ne souhaite pas pour le moment migrer vers la nouvelle version de Ubuntu, car cette version est très stable, me satisfait et je n'ai pas le temps si cela se passe mal de réinstaller mon système.
Hors ligne
#7 Le 27/07/2016, à 12:13
- Nuliel
Re : Probleme chargement module depuis mise à jour ubuntu
Je viens de voir que je me suis trompé dans mon 4ème message: j'ai voulu dire secure boot à la place de uefi. Je m'en excuse.
Le secure boot, c'est un programme qui va vérifier si le système d'exploitation choisi est dans une liste de systèmes auquel on peut faire confiance. C'est une option qu'on peut activer et désactiver comme on veut et il n'y a aucun risque de dysfonctionnement de la machine.
Pour un pc lenovo, lenovo dit qu'il faut appuyer sur "F2/F1(Fn+F1 or Fn+F2)" (ça fait 4 possibilités ou 2, c'est pas très clair) juste après que tu aies appuyé sur le bouton power (il faut être rapide, ça démarre rapidement ). Le but étant de désactiver le secure boot et voir si ça change quelque chose.
Dernière modification par Nuliel (Le 27/07/2016, à 12:14)
Hors ligne
#8 Le 28/07/2016, à 14:10
- oneal
Re : Probleme chargement module depuis mise à jour ubuntu
Merci, je teste cela au prochain redémarrage de la machine.
Hors ligne
#9 Le 28/07/2016, à 19:59
- oneal
Re : Probleme chargement module depuis mise à jour ubuntu
Merci beaucoup pour votre conseil ! La désactivation du secure boot a résolu le problème ! Je peux à présent démarrer Vmware.
Si je comprends bien, potentiellement un code malveillant (type rootkit) a la possibilité de s'exécuter au lancement de la machine. Du moins il n'y a plus de contrôle qui vérifie que seuls des codes reconnus et signés par des "éditeurs de confiance" sont capables de se lancer au démarrage de la machine.
Je me demande pourquoi du jour au lendemain le problème est apparu => regression fonctionnelle... et à quelque part mon système est plus vulnérable.
Jusqu'à présent je n'ai jamais eu à relancer la moindre commande par rapport au secure boot.
N'empeche que quelques jours après la découverte de mon problème, j'ai eu après une mise à jour avec un message qui semblait répondre à cette problématique de UEFI/secureboot (voir mon message précédent).
Dernière modification par oneal (Le 28/07/2016, à 19:59)
Hors ligne
#10 Le 29/07/2016, à 11:38
- Nuliel
Re : Probleme chargement module depuis mise à jour ubuntu
Effectivement, le secure boot apporte une sécurité sur le système à lancer au démarrage.
Maintenant, on sait que ton problème vient du secure boot.
Si tu veux garder cette sécurité, tu peux signer tes machines virtuelles (en fait ajouter à la base de données du secure boot tes systèmes): voir http://gorka.eguileor.com/vbox-vmware-i … oot-linux/ (trouvé par le lien que j'avais posté).
Personnellement, je ne peux pas tester ceci puisque mon pc n'a pas d'uefi donc pas de secure boot.
J'ai trouvé aussi ceci: https://wiki.ubuntu.com/UEFI/SecureBoot
Dernière modification par Nuliel (Le 29/07/2016, à 11:52)
Hors ligne